Transaction 33a822b107ec95a2c438d5192fa82081c403583933ebb730101222d162eeee6c

1 Input
2 Outputs
  • 33a822b107ec95a2c438d5192fa82081c403583933ebb730101222d162eeee6c:0
  • value  129818
    address  19EkuJw4ShSmnECjsheCEnSzyLHhv7r7Ta
  • 33a822b107ec95a2c438d5192fa82081c403583933ebb730101222d162eeee6c:1
  • value  57881071
    address  3BrKFKgaQsyrricGbqEAHfK1NDNBa4ApJC